当前位置:首页 > nginx > 正文

如何配置nginx(nginx负载均衡)

  • nginx
  • 2024-03-13 04:38:38
  • 9569
如何配置 NGINX
NGINX 是一款轻量级、高性能的 Web 服务器和反向代理服务器。 以下是如何配置 Nginx 的步骤:
1. 创建配置文件
使用文本编辑器创建一个新文件,例如 /etc/nginx/nginx.conf。
以块形式组织配置指令。
2. 定义监听端口
listen 指令指定 Nginx 监听的端口。
例如:listen 80;
3. 设置服务器块
server 块定义 Nginx 如何处理特定主机或 IP 地址的请求。
例如:
server {
listen 80;
server_name example.com;
root /var/www/example.com;
}
4. 指定根目录
root 指令指定 Nginx 为请求查找文件的根目录。
例如:root /var/www/example.com;
5. 定义索引文件
index 指令指定当请求目录而不是特定文件时 Nginx 返回的默认文件。
例如:index index.html;
6. 设置错误页面
error_page 指令定义 Nginx 在特定 HTTP 状态码下返回的错误页面。
例如:error_page 404 /404.html;
7. 启用 SSL
如果要启用 SSL,请使用 ssl 或 ssl_certificate 指令。
例如:
ssl_certificate /path/to/cert.pem;
ssl_certificate_key /path/to/key.pem;
8. 启用重写
如果要启用 URL 重写,请使用 rewrite 指令。
例如:rewrite ^/old/(.) /new/$1;
9. 启用gzip压缩
如果要启用 gzip 压缩,请使用 gzip 指令。
例如:gzip on;
10. 测试配置
保存配置文件并重新启动 Nginx 以应用更改。
检查 Nginx 日志或使用 nginx -t 命令检查配置是否存在错误。